Pour in the batter and smooth out the top of the batter for an even surface. Bake the bread at 350°F (roughly 180°C) for 55 to 70 minutes, until the top turns a lovely golden brown. Let it cool in the pan for 15 minutes, then transfer to a wire rack and let cool completely.

While the babka is in the oven, prepare the syrup: Add sugar, water, and lemon juice to a small pot over medium heat. Stir until the sugar dissolves. Take the syrup off the heat and leave it to cool. The babka is ready when the internal temperature is at least 203°F/95°C, and the exterior is golden brown.

Stretch and folds. Zest 3 lemons and chop the zest finely. Perform three sets of stretch and folds spaced out by 30 minutes. During the first set of stretch and fold, add the blueberries and lemon zest during each stretch and fold. After the last set, put the dough in a proofing container and let it rise 25%.

While the scones are baking, mix up the simple glaze. Whisk together the powdered sugar, heavy cream, lemon juice, lemon zest and salt. Add a little more cream if you want a thinner consistency. Once scones are finished baking, pull them out of the oven and let cool about 5 minutes before pouring on the glaze. Enjoy!
